Output e7bc7accfc949f2de2f75b6dc7a575ca75f5ff0ceeb2cb50d5fb231d72944662:0

value
2872988357
script pubkey
OP_0 OP_PUSHBYTES_20 c6f18d0ac8b350d91039c411c90ae70d3f472999
address
tb1qcmcc6zkgkdgdjypecsgujzh8p5l5w2vexszgff
transaction
e7bc7accfc949f2de2f75b6dc7a575ca75f5ff0ceeb2cb50d5fb231d72944662
confirmations
118195
spent
true